**苹果CMS二次开发入门指南**,苹果CMS(假设指的是某种具体的内容管理系统)二次开发是提升网站功能性和用户体验的重要步骤,本指南旨在为开发者提供从基础到高级的全面指导,了解CMS的基本架构和组件是必要的;学习PHP编程语言及其与CMS的交互方式至关重要,随后,掌握数据库操作、前端技术以及服务器配置也是必不可少的技能,本指南将详细解析这些关键步骤,并通过实际案例帮助读者快速上手,实现自定义功能和应用的高效管理。
随着网站建设的不断增多,越来越多的网站选择使用WordPress作为后台管理系统,对于一些开发者来说,WordPress的默认界面可能无法满足他们的需求,这时就需要进行二次开发,本文将为那些对苹果CMS(假设这是对WordPress的一种自定义称呼)二次开发感兴趣的读者提供一个入门指南。
什么是苹果CMS?
我们需要明确苹果CMS是一个假设的名称,可能是某个特定社区或者公司内部使用的WordPress主题或插件,在这个指南中,我们将以WordPress作为基础进行讨论,因为WordPress是最常见的内容管理系统之一,而且它的灵活性和扩展性允许开发者进行大量的定制。
准备工作
在进行任何开发之前,你需要确保你有以下工具和环境:
- PHP:苹果CMS需要PHP作为后端语言。
- MySQL:用于存储网站数据。
- 文本编辑器:如Sublime Text、VSCode等。
- Web服务器:如Apache或Nginx。
- 数据库管理工具:如phpMyAdmin。
开发环境搭建
- 安装WordPress:你可以从WordPress官网下载最新版本的WordPress,并按照官方文档进行安装。
- 安装开发插件:为了方便开发,你可以安装一些有用的插件,如Yoast SEO、Debug Bar等。
数据库操作
在苹果CMS中,数据库是核心部分,你需要熟悉以下数据库操作:
- 创建数据库:使用phpMyAdmin或其他数据库管理工具创建一个新的数据库。
- 数据表结构:了解你的网站的数据表结构,通常在安装过程中会生成一个
wp-config.php文件,其中包含了数据库连接信息。 - 数据操作:使用PHP的PDO或MySQLi扩展来操作数据库。
页面与模板操作
苹果CMS可能使用了模板引擎,常见的有Twig和Smarty,你需要熟悉这些模板引擎的基本用法:
- 读取模板文件:了解如何读取和解析模板文件。
- 变量插值:学习如何在模板中使用变量插值。
- 条件控制:掌握如何使用条件语句来控制内容的显示。
二次开发步骤
第一步:需求分析
明确你的网站需要哪些功能,以及这些功能如何与苹果CMS集成。
第二步:设计界面
根据需求设计网站的界面布局和样式。
第三步:编写代码
根据设计好的界面和功能需求,编写相应的PHP、HTML和CSS代码。
第四步:测试
在不同的浏览器和设备上测试你的网站,确保所有功能正常工作。
第五步:部署
将你的网站部署到实际的服务器上,并进行最后的调整和优化。
苹果CMS二次开发是一个复杂的过程,需要开发者具备一定的PHP、HTML和CSS知识,以及对设计模式的理解,通过本文提供的入门指南,希望你能开始你的二次开发之旅,并能够根据自己的需求创建出独特而美观的网站,实践是学习的最佳途径,不断尝试和创新将是你成功的保证。